Basant Sunda attends scuba diving camp

Nagpur: Cadet Basant Kumar Sunda of 2 Mah Air Squadron of the NCC Unit in Nagpur recently attended a Scuba Diving Camp from the October 4th to 20th in No 1 Naval Unit at Colaba, Mumbai. He completed all the various tasks assigned to him in the camp wherein 30 students from all over India applied and he was fortunate to be selected from these to be in the list of 15 students. He was presented with a gold medal in the camp for outstanding performance and thus becomes eligible for the final camp which is being organized in January 2017.

Basant was also presented with a cash prize of Rs 3000 and has been invited along with a family member for a camp at Lakshwadeep. The camp was supported with the able guidance of Rear Admiral Shyam Kumar, Naval Unit Chief, Colaba, Mumbai.

Incidentally Sunda happens to be a student of the National Fire Service College, Nagpur studying in the Second Year of the B E (Fire). At a glittering function held recently at the college, Sunda was honoured with gold medal by Chief Fire Officer (Retd) Ajay Kumar Sharma of Delhi Fire Service in presence of Chief Fire Officer of Bhilai Steel Plant Jagmohan Jain and Director General (Retd) of J&K Fire Service Dr G M Bhat. Director of National Fire College, Nagpur Dr Shamim congratulated Sunda on this unique achievement. Course Supervisor Dr G S Natarajan also attended the function.
